Uriah Hall (pictured) finally managed to get back over the .500 mark in the UFC by beating Oluwale Bamgbose 11 days ago in Tennessee. Unfortunately for Hall, it will be very difficult for him to stay there.
On Wednesday, it was announced Hall will replace injured Roan Carneiro to meet Gegard Mousasi at UFC Fight Night 75.
The September 26 event takes place inside Saitama Super Arena in Saitama, Japan.
Hall is able to make a quick turnaround because he made even quicker work of Bamgbose with a first round TKO finish. It was a needed win for “The Ultimate Fighter 17” finalist, because he didn’t look too impressive in a defeat to Rafael Natal the outing before.
Mousasi, meanwhile, has won three of his last four, including two straight. The former Dream champion most recently posted a unanimous decision victory over Costas Philippou in May.
